Slate Roof Power Washing in Vancouver, WA

Slate roof power washing is a specialized cleaning service designed to remove dirt, moss, algae, and other buildup from slate roofing materials. This process involves using high-pressure water to carefully clean the surface without damaging the tiles, helping to restore the roof’s appearance and extend its lifespan. Projects typically include large residential roofs, historic homes with slate shingles, or commercial buildings with slate roofing that require thorough cleaning to prevent deterioration caused by organic growth and grime accumulation.

Homeowners considering slate roof power washing should understand the importance of choosing a service that uses appropriate cleaning techniques to avoid damaging the delicate slate tiles. It’s also helpful to inquire about the scope of cleaning, including whether the process addresses gutters, flashing, and surrounding areas, as these can impact the overall effectiveness of the service. Proper preparation and understanding of the process can ensure the roof is cleaned safely and effectively, enhancing curb appeal and maintaining the roof’s integrity.

FAQ

Slate Roof Power Washing Questions

What is slate roof power washing? It is a cleaning process that uses high-pressure water to remove dirt, moss, and algae from slate roofs, helping maintain their appearance and longevity.

Is power washing safe for slate roofs? When performed properly, power washing can be safe for slate roofs, but it should be done carefully to avoid damaging the slate or dislodging tiles.

What types of stains or debris can be removed? Power washing effectively removes moss, algae, lichen, dirt buildup, and other organic stains from slate roofing surfaces.

How often should slate roofs be cleaned? Regular cleaning is recommended every few years or as needed to prevent buildup and maintain roof integrity.
